Improvement of piezoresistive pressure sensor using zig-zag shaped and PVDF material

Due to a wide range of applications in the biomedical industry, the need for flexible and wearable sensors is growing every day. A pressure sensor generates a signal based on the applied pressure. Sensors have become an integral component of our daily lives, from personal gadgets to industrial machinery. The identification of the low signal from the body necessitates the use of particularly sensitive sensors. The development of a pressure sensor that can transform the maximum input signal into an electrical output is critical. In this paper, zig-zag piezoresistors on a square diaphragm were used to examine the design and performance of graphene piezoresistive pressure sensors. It is offered a simulation and comparison research of a piezoresistive pressure sensor. All simulations were carried out with the COMSOL Multiphysics software version 5.6. 3D models of sensors are simulated using PVDF material, which is easy to fabricate and has a good efficiency with a variety of materials. © 2022 IEEE.
